Output e58369a2083c1dfdb03f5af0b7028af588a80da178f75ad376233f2f2924a085:0

value
1125903
script pubkey
OP_0 OP_PUSHBYTES_20 3b07c21fe777baef1a78d19b985ba8cc038f9c62
address
bc1q8vruy8l8w7aw7xnc6xdeskagespcl8rz4zqx0p
transaction
e58369a2083c1dfdb03f5af0b7028af588a80da178f75ad376233f2f2924a085
spent
true